Output 5d02bbdc58cd564b8c4e83a1c1ad9b815cc4b3b6c99886d66bb88c84518af232:67

value
257352
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d446e8dc3c66b6604d16650860d11ec9609386e OP_EQUAL
address
3MryEfckVYmrk3PhfPrEaMw6XLZqVvtYQk
transaction
5d02bbdc58cd564b8c4e83a1c1ad9b815cc4b3b6c99886d66bb88c84518af232
spent
true